Ready for Good

Ready for Good trains and mentors 50+ youth annually in its “Furnished for Good” program that takes youth 10 weeks to complete, on average. It provides paid work experience, training in life and job readiness skills, mentorship, and wraparound support services.

Fritz’s Adventures

Fritz’s Adventure is happy to welcome all children who are currently in foster care or who have been adopted FREE of charge 365 days a year until they turn 18!

Child must be with adoptive or foster family to receive the discount to help grow the relationship between child and family. Proof of placement must be shown upon arrival through a photo of placement paperwork, or a photo with the judge on the day of placement. Discount only applies to child.

The Magic House

The Magic House is a children’s museum in St. Louis that welcomes foster children.

Foster families must show a screenshot of their license or a placement agreement to receive free admission.
